帝国CMS使用php调用最新文章(非灵动和万能标签)

aaa
帝国CMS使用php调用最新文章(非灵动和万能标签)

经常遇到想灵活实现效果的地方,比如跨表,结合判断等复杂调用。使用万能标签和灵动标签不足以满足要求的情况下就只能使用PHP的方法来实现!具体代码如下:

<?php
$w_query="select * from {$dbtbpre}ecms_news  order by newstime desc limit 5";//5代表5条,newstime表示按照时间,desc表示倒序,{$dbtbpre}ecms_news表示新闻表
$w_sql=$empire->query($w_query);
while($w=$empire->fetch($w_sql))
{
$titleurl=sys_ReturnBqTitleLink($w);
?>
<a href="<?=$titleurl?>" target="_blank"><?=$w[title]?></a>(<?=format_datetime($w[newstime],"Y-m-d")?>)<br>
<?php
}
?>

实例:如果只想调用新闻表里面的栏目ID2下面的最新10条文章并且是推荐属性为一级推荐的代码如下

<?php
$w_query="select * from {$dbtbpre}ecms_news where classid=2 and isgood=1 order by newstime desc limit 10";//10代表10条,newstime表示按照时间,desc表示倒序,{$dbtbpre}ecms_news表示新闻表,classid==2表示栏目ID2,isgood=1表示1一级推荐
$w_sql=$empire->query($w_query);
while($w=$empire->fetch($w_sql))
{
$titleurl=sys_ReturnBqTitleLink($w);
?>
<a href="<?=$titleurl?>" target="_blank"><?=$w[title]?></a>(<?=format_datetime($w[newstime],"Y-m-d")?>)<br>
<?php
}
?>

本文标题:帝国CMS使用php调用最新文章(非灵动和万能标签)

本文链接:https://www.kaifatu.com/article/884.html

相关文章

帝国cms给会员注册加入问答验证

帝国cms给会员注册加入问答验证…

Kaifatu 帝国cms教程
2021-03-19 373

不同时间显示不同的广告代码

<script type="text/javascript">var h = new Date().getHours();var t = "";if(h >= 7 && h <= 13){ t = "<div class=&#39;inde_t_ad&#39;><a href=&#39;http://ww…

Kaifatu 帝国cms教程
2021-03-18 349

帝国cms如何禁止关键字替换alt和title中的关键词为链接

帝国cms如何禁止关键字替换alt和title中的关键词为链接…

Kaifatu 帝国cms教程
2021-04-07 494

利用帝国cms做网站如何防止采集?

利用帝国cms做网站如何防止采集?一、反采集功能使用说明:1.开启防采集功能:“系统”-》“系统设置”-》“参数设置”-》“信息设置” -》“开启防采集”。…

Kaifatu 帝国cms教程
2021-02-14 610

帝国cms如何去掉文章链接日期目录的路径

帝国cms如何去掉文章链接日期目录的路径…

Kaifatu 帝国cms教程
2021-05-28 246
发表评论
暂无评论